继续浏览精彩内容
慕课网APP
程序员的梦工厂
打开
继续
感谢您的支持,我会继续努力的
赞赏金额会直接到老师账户
将二维码发送给自己后长按识别
微信支付
支付宝支付

MySQL在Linux(CentOS6.5)上的配置安装

繁星点点滴滴
关注TA
已关注
手记 335
粉丝 67
获赞 333

原文链接:https://www.oschina.net/question/3798916_2279907

这边给大家分享一下Mysql在CentOS6.5上的安装过程

首先到官网下载tar包 具体格式为 mysql-5.*.*.tar.gz

这里以mysql-5.6.16版本为例:(以下黄体字均为命令行命令)

  1. tar -zxvf mysql-5.6.16.tar.gz// 执行解压命令

  2. cd mysql-5.6.16 // 进入mysql目录

  3. cmake \
    -DCMAKE_INSTALL_PREFIX=/usr/local/mysql \
    -DMYSQL_DATADIR=/opt/mysql \
    -DSYSCONFDIR=/etc \
    -DWITH_MYISAM_STORAGE_ENGINE=1 \
    -DWITH_INNOBASE_STORAGE_ENGINE=1 \
    -DWITH_MEMORY_STORAGE_ENGINE=1 \
    -DWITH_READLINE=1 \
    -DMYSQL_UNIX_ADDR=/tmp/mysql.sock \
    -DMYSQL_TCP_PORT=3306 \
    -DENABLED_LOCAL_INFILE=1 \
    -DWITH_PARTITION_STORAGE_ENGINE=1 \
    -DEXTRA_CHARSETS=all \
    -DDEFAULT_CHARSET=utf8 \
    -DDEFAULT_COLLATION=utf8_general_ci     // 配置编译参数

  4. make  &&  make install  // 编译安装

  5. groupadd web // 创建web组

  6. adduser mysql -g web // 创建mysql用户,并入web组

  7. /usr/local/mysql/scripts/mysql_install_db --basedir=/usr/local/mysql --datadir=/opt/mysql --user=mysql  // 进行一系列配置

  8. rm -rf /etc/my.cnf // 删除其原先的配置文件

  9. cp /usr/local/mysql/support-files/my-default.cnf /etc/my.cnf // copy一份新的配置文件

  10. vi /etc/profile // 编辑系统变量配置

  11. 往配置文件里面添加一行:export PATH=$PATH:/usr/local/mysql/bin

  12. 使配置文件立即生效:source /etc/profile

  13. cp packges/mysql-5.6.16/support-files/mysql.server /etc/init.d/mysqld  //具体路径自己修改

  14. chmod +x /etc/init.d/mysqld // 给写入权限

  15. service mysqld start // 启动mysql

  16. /usr/local/mysql/bin/mysqladmin -u root password 123456 // 设置用户密码

  17. 大功告成,需要使用的时候执行:mysql -uroot -p123456

完。 


打开App,阅读手记
0人推荐
发表评论
随时随地看视频慕课网APP